Silica Gel Silica Gel have a tightly controlled pore size distribution, high surface areas and pore volumes ranging from low to ultra-high. Silica is non-toxic and can be consumed by humans. In its final form, silica looks like a fine white powder. Liquid sodium silicate is neutralized with an acid to produce silica. PQ produces precipitated silica and silica gel. Depending on the manufacturing method, there are different forms of synthetic silica fumed, colloidal, precipitated and silica gel.Įach form has its own advantages ranging from pore size, surface area, moistureĪbsorption and cost. Synthetic silica can be used as a matting agent, free flow agent, carrier, anti-caking aid, defoamer, rheology modifier, polishing agent and as an abrasive. Silica Silica – Molecular formula SiO 2 – is a synthetic and amorphous form of silicon dioxide. HYDROTHERMAL PROCESS Silica sand is dissolved in sodium hydroxide solution. Glass briquettes (also lumps) are produced that can be sold as is or dissolved in water to produce sodium silicate solutions. This process allows for ratios of silica (SiO 2) to Na 2O from 2.0 to 3.4.
